Upon arrival in Mangalore, head straight to Kudroli Gokarnath Temple (Free admission, 1 hour). This beautiful temple is dedicated to Lord Gokarnatheshwara and features intricate architecture.
Next, visit the St. Aloysius Chapel (Free admission, 1 hour). Marvel at the stunning frescoes and paintings adorning the walls of this 19th-century chapel.
Make your way to the Mangaladevi Temple (Free admission, 1 hour). This ancient temple dedicated to Goddess Mangaladevi is a popular pilgrimage site.
Head to Sultan Battery (Free admission, 1 hour), a historic watchtower and defense outpost. Enjoy panoramic views of the Arabian Sea from this unique structure.
Indulge in a delicious lunch at Ideal Ice Cream Parlour (INR 300, 1 hour). Savor their famous ice creams and other mouthwatering treats.
Explore the ancient Kadri Manjunath Temple (Free admission, 2 hours). This temple complex houses various shrines and sculptures, showcasing the rich heritage of Mangalore.
Relax and soak up the sun at Panambur Beach (Free admission, 2 hours). Take a refreshing dip in the Arabian Sea or simply unwind on the sandy shores.
Make your way to Tannirbhavi Beach (Free admission, 2 hours), known for its pristine beauty and tranquility. Enjoy a leisurely stroll along the shoreline as you take in the breathtaking views.
End your day with a scrumptious dinner at Giri Manja's (INR 500, 1 hour), a popular restaurant known for its authentic Mangalorean cuisine.
For those looking to explore off the beaten path, don't miss the Pilikula Nisargadhama. It's a nature park and educational center offering various activities like boating, animal safari, and a planetarium.
Locals also love St. Mary's Island, a group of breathtakingly beautiful islands off the coast of Malpe Beach. The unique rock formations and crystal clear waters make it a must-visit destination.
